Agnippe biscolorella is a moth in the family Gelechiidae. [1] It is found in North America, where it has been recorded from Illinois, Maryland, Ohio, West Virginia and Kentucky. [2] [3]
The base of the forewings is yellowish-ochreous and the remainder is brown with a bluish cast from beyond the base, but from the middle to the apex thickly intermingled with yellowish-ochreous and some white. [4]
